In the sunlit expanse of Friedrich Preller the Elder's *Italian Landscape with the Tiber River and Men with Cattle a Boat* (1873), visitors are transported to the timeless beauty of Italy's countryside. This delicate graphite drawing captures a pastoral scene along the Tiber River, where men tend cattle and a boat glides on the water, evoking the quiet harmony of rural life. Rendered on a sheet measuring 11 13/16 x 18 1/8 inches, the work's framing lines in graphite suggest as a thoughtful study, highlighting Preller's keen observation of light, texture, and composition.
